Warning Signs You Need Retail Store Water Damage Restoration in Cloud Lake, FL
Water damage can be sneaky, but there are warning signs to look out for.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to watch out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ice persistent musty odors in your store, it may be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ore these smells, they can show mold growth and other issues.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p, buckle, or discolor. If you notice any of these issues, it’s essential to address them qu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ains or Leaks
Water stains or leaks on your ceiling, walls, or floors can show water damage. Don’t wait, address these issues quickly to prevent more extensive damage.
Mold Growth or Black Spots
Mold growth or black spots on your walls, ceiling, or floors can be a sign of water damage. These issues can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.
Unusual Sounds or Vibrations
Unusual sounds or vibrations in your store can show water damage or other issues. Don’t ignore these signs, they can show more significant problems.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
Increased humidity or moisture in your store can be a sign of water damage. This can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and other issues.

Retail Store Water Damage Restoration Cost in Cloud Lake, FL
The cost of Retail Store Water Damage Rest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Cloud Lake, FL.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of the process.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ces, and equipment needed.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and materials required. |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| Duration of rental, type of equipment, and rental fees. |
| Emergency Services (after-hours) | $200 – $1,000 | Time of day, type of service, and travel fees. |
